    GEAUX SAINTS reacted to JamieLogical in HELP!I NEED A LIST OF SLIDERS!   
    I think of sliders as being foods that I heard about once in a Daily Show interview with a food scientist. He used the term "diminishing caloric density" to describe the way cheetos and other snack foods dissolve or melt in your mouth. Think of cheese puffs or cotton candy. It starts off big and fluffy, but it melts down when mixed with saliva and doesn't take up much space. Because it becomes so compact, it doesn't take up much room in your stomach and doesn't make you feel full.
    Other sliders would be liquidy foods. Don't drink your calories!

    GEAUX SAINTS got a reaction from AhnaLucille in Recovering from Surgery   
    @@VonJuke - My doc told me that the stomach itself doesn't have pain receptors. So, no, the stomach doesn't hurt. The tissue around it & the incisions, probably, but not the stomach muscle. Believe me when I say it's not bad. The worst part is the gas, believe it or not!!! You will be sore, but it won't necessarily hurt! Good luck to you!
